One of the greatest rulers in Iranian history prior to 1500 was Askia Muhammad. Askia Muhammad was a devout Muslim who gained rule by driving Sunni Ali's son from power and replacing him (Beck 417). Ruling for 37 years, Askia Muhammad brought organizational structure to the Songhai Empire's government and promoted scholarly studies (Beck 417). His many enhancements to the Empire's civilization might have resulted in a strikingly different outcome for modern-day Africa had his rule not climaxed in military defeat in 1591 at the hands of Moroccan fighting forces. Askia Muhammad brought improved government structure and administration and higher learning to the Songhai Empire that-had they continued-would have made of Africa a civilized nation that could have competed successfully with other developed nations of its time. Building upon Sunni Ali's centralized government, he established an efficient tax system and selected competent officials to man it (Beck 417). His appointment of officials that served as ministers of the treasury, army, navy, and agriculture increased the government's organization and efficiency, and according to Beck (417), "Under his rule, the well-governed empire thrived." Askia Muhammad further developed the state by building a standing army that would supplement village levies, and he extended the empire beyond its original borders into the former territories of Mali (Lapidus 404).
